Invention Grant
- Patent Title: Dependency lock in CICD pipelines
-
Application No.: US17462748Application Date: 2021-08-31
-
Publication No.: US11625238B2Publication Date: 2023-04-11
- Inventor: Naitian Liu , Gaoxin Dai , Yan Liu , Liyong Cheng
- Applicant: eBay Inc.
- Applicant Address: US CA San Jose
- Assignee: eBay Inc.
- Current Assignee: eBay Inc.
- Current Assignee Address: US CA San Jose
- Agency: FIG. 1 Patents
- Main IPC: G06F8/71
- IPC: G06F8/71 ; G06F21/31 ; G06F8/60

Abstract:
Deployment of a modified service affects the functioning of other services that make use of the service. To address the problems that deployment of modified executable code can cause in other services, a dependency lock is placed on candidate code to prevent deployment until tests on the client services are successfully completed. Developers of client services that rely on a supplier service are enabled to place a dependency lock on the service. As a result, deployment of the supplier service is only allowed when tests of the client services complete successfully. The administrator of the service being deployed may control which other users are able to add dependency locks without giving those users other permissions such as the ability to modify the source code of the service, the ability to deploy the service, and the like.
Public/Granted literature
- US20210397446A1 Dependency Lock In CICD Pipelines Public/Granted day:2021-12-23
Information query